Chemicals are added to cooling tower water to address the following problems except-

Explanation:
Cooling tower water treatment focuses on keeping the water free of biological growth and mineral problems that can reduce heat transfer and damage equipment. Algae, slime, and mold are all forms of microbial growth or biofilm that can form in the tower and on surfaces, leading to poorer heat transfer, increased corrosion risk, and fouling. Chemicals such as algaecides and biocides are used to prevent or control these organisms, keeping the system clean and efficient. Taste, however, is a concern for potable water quality, not for cooling tower water, since the water in a cooling tower isn’t meant for drinking and its taste isn’t a target of the treatment. So taste is the issue that isn’t addressed by the chemicals used in cooling towers.
